When you think about proxy servers, it's easy to overlook the essential role that well-designed diagrams play in their functionality and design. These visual tools not only clarify how data flows between different components but also highlight key features like security and caching. You might wonder how these diagrams can streamline communication and enhance network management. As we explore the intricacies of proxy server design, you'll discover insights that could reshape your understanding of network architecture and its practical applications. What's the next step in optimizing your approach?
How Proxy Servers Operate
A proxy server functions as an intermediary between your device and the wider internet, effectively routing your requests to various online servers while concealing your IP address. Operating at the application layer of the OSI model, proxy servers handle specific protocols such as HTTP, FTP, and SMTP to facilitate data transmission. When you send a request, the proxy server processes it and forwards it to the intended destination.
Proxy servers can cache frequently accessed content, considerably reducing latency and improving response times for users revisiting the same resources. This caching mechanism not only enhances user experience but also alleviates bandwidth consumption.
By employing different types of proxies, including forward and reverse proxies, these servers provide essential functionalities like load balancing, security measures, and content filtering.
Additionally, proxy servers play an important role in monitoring and logging traffic data. This capability allows for detailed analysis of user behavior and system performance, enabling you to optimize resource utilization effectively.
To conclude, understanding how proxy servers operate is essential for leveraging their full potential in both personal and organizational contexts.
Proxy Server Diagrams
When you analyze proxy server diagrams, you'll see how they represent the components and interactions between clients, proxies, and destination servers.
Understanding how to read these diagrams is essential for grasping the roles of different proxy types and their functionalities.
Visual examples can further clarify the architecture, making it easier to comprehend the overall network efficiency enhanced by proxies.
Components of a Proxy Server Diagram
Proxy server diagrams serve as essential tools for understanding the intricate relationships between various network components. At the core of these diagrams are three main elements: the client, the proxy server, and the destination server. You'll typically see arrows indicating the flow of requests and responses, illustrating how these components interact.
One critical aspect depicted is how the client's IP address gets masked by the proxy's IP address when making requests to the destination server, enhancing privacy. The diagrams may also differentiate between various proxy types, such as forward and reverse proxies, clarifying their specific roles in traffic management.
Furthermore, caching mechanisms often appear in these diagrams, demonstrating how frequently accessed data is stored within the proxy server for quick retrieval, which boosts performance considerably.
Security features are also integral, with elements like SSL termination and content filtering highlighted to show how the proxy server protects data during transmission. By visualizing these components, you can better grasp the proxy server's functionality and its importance in network architecture.
How to Read a Proxy Server Diagram
Understanding how to read a proxy server diagram is essential for grasping the functionality of proxy servers in network architecture. When you analyze these diagrams, focus on the flow of data between clients, proxy servers, and target servers. This flow illustrates how requests and responses are managed within the network.
Pay attention to the different types of proxy servers represented, such as forward proxies, reverse proxies, and transparent proxies. Each type plays a distinct role in facilitating communication. You'll notice key elements like IP address masking, where the proxy server's IP replaces the client's IP, enhancing user anonymity.
Look for load balancing mechanisms depicted in the diagram. These show how proxy servers distribute traffic among multiple backend servers, optimizing performance and reliability.
Additionally, security features are often highlighted, including SSL termination and content filtering, which indicate how proxy servers protect data and manage resource access.
Visual Examples of Proxy Server Diagrams
Visual examples of proxy server diagrams can greatly enhance your comprehension of how these systems operate within a network. By visually representing the flow of data between clients, proxy servers, and destination servers, these diagrams clarify the proxy's role as an intermediary.
Here are three key elements you should look for in proxy server diagrams:
- User Devices: Often depicted at the beginning of the data flow, showing where requests originate.
- Proxy Server: Clearly labeled in the center, this component processes client requests and forwards them to the destination server, as well as managing responses.
- Destination Server: Located at the end of the data flow, indicating where the information is retrieved from.
These diagrams may also differentiate between types of proxies, such as forward and reverse proxies, using distinct colors or symbols. Annotations in these visuals often explain concepts like caching mechanisms and security features, including SSL termination.
Effective proxy server diagrams simplify complex networking concepts, enabling you to grasp how proxies enhance security, improve performance, and manage data flow seamlessly.
Proxy Network Diagram Explained
In this section, you'll explore the essential elements of a proxy network diagram and their significance in system design.
You'll also examine real-world case studies that illustrate the practical application of these diagrams.
Understanding these components will enhance your ability to design effective proxy systems that optimize performance and security.
Elements of a Proxy Network Diagram
A well-structured proxy network diagram is fundamental for illustrating the intricate flow of data between users, proxy servers, and destination servers. Key elements of a proxy network diagram include the user's device, the proxy server as an intermediary, and the target web server. Arrows should clearly indicate the direction of data flow, ensuring that you can easily trace requests and responses.
To enhance clarity, diagrams often differentiate between various types of proxies, such as forward proxies and reverse proxies. This distinction helps you understand their unique roles in managing client and server requests.
Additional components might include security measures like firewalls and load balancers, which play significant roles in optimizing the performance and security of the proxy network.
Effective proxy network diagrams also incorporate annotations or legends. These elements explain the purpose of each component, facilitating a better understanding of the architecture and data flow.
Importance of Proxy Network Diagrams in Design
Understanding the importance of proxy network diagrams in design is essential for optimizing network performance and security. These diagrams visually represent the flow of data between users, proxy servers, and destination servers, providing clarity on network architecture and interactions.
By mapping these relationships, you can identify potential bottlenecks and single points of failure, allowing for targeted improvements within your proxy server setup.
Proxy network diagrams also illustrate various types of proxies, such as forward and reverse proxies, which play critical roles in enhancing security and performance. This visualization aids in troubleshooting connectivity issues, streamlining the process of diagnosing problems and implementing solutions.
Additionally, by using standardized symbols and notations, proxy network diagrams maintain consistency and clarity, making it easier for stakeholders to grasp and communicate the network design effectively.
Case Studies Using Proxy Network Diagrams
Utilizing proxy network diagrams in case studies reveals how organizations effectively implement proxy servers to manage network traffic and enhance security.
These diagrams clarify the flow of data between clients and servers, showcasing the roles of various types of proxies, such as forward and reverse proxies. By visually representing these elements, organizations can better understand complex interactions and identify potential bottlenecks or vulnerabilities.
Here are three key benefits of using proxy network diagrams in case studies:
- Bandwidth Management: Proxy network diagrams help organizations visualize and control bandwidth usage, ensuring efficient traffic flow and preventing overloads.
- Access Control: By illustrating how access is managed through proxy servers, these diagrams enable companies to implement robust security measures, restricting unauthorized access effectively.
- User Privacy Enhancement: Proxy network diagrams highlight strategies for enhancing user privacy, allowing organizations to better protect sensitive data during transmission.
Designing a Proxy Firewall Diagram
When designing a proxy firewall diagram, you need to focus on key features such as traffic flow, filtering mechanisms, and supported protocols.
Best practices include using clear visual elements and labels to enhance understanding for all stakeholders.
Additionally, a comparative analysis of different proxy firewall diagrams can provide insights into effective design strategies and their implications for network security.
Key Features of a Proxy Firewall Diagram
How does a well-designed proxy firewall diagram effectively communicate the intricacies of data flow between internal networks and external resources? A proxy firewall diagram serves as a visual representation of this flow, showcasing the proxy server's crucial role as an intermediary.
You'll notice that key features are clearly illustrated, such as access controls that restrict unauthorized users, ensuring only legitimate traffic navigates through the firewall.
Additionally, the diagram typically includes SSL termination, depicting how the proxy firewall decrypts incoming traffic for inspection before re-encrypting it, thereby fortifying security against potential threats.
Caching mechanisms are also represented, demonstrating the proxy firewall's capability to store frequently accessed resources, which enhances response times and conserves bandwidth.
Moreover, monitoring and logging functionalities are illustrated, showcasing how the proxy firewall tracks user activity and traffic patterns. This feature is essential for security analysis and incident response, allowing for real-time insights into network behavior.
Best Practices for Creating Proxy Firewall Diagrams
Creating effective proxy firewall diagrams involves adhering to several best practices that enhance clarity and functionality. First, clearly depict the flow of traffic between clients, the proxy server, and the external network. This illustration should effectively convey how requests and responses are managed within the proxy firewall architecture.
Utilize standardized symbols and notations—rectangles for servers and arrows for data flow—facilitating universal understanding. Annotations are essential; they should describe the purpose of each component, such as access control measures or logging functionalities, which will help users comprehend the firewall's role.
Incorporate layers to differentiate various security measures, like intrusion detection systems and load balancers, highlighting how they interact with the proxy firewall. This approach clarifies the integrated security framework.
Lastly, guarantee your diagram reflects scalability considerations. Include multiple proxy servers or load balancing mechanisms to illustrate how your design can accommodate increasing traffic demands.
Comparative Analysis of Proxy Firewall Diagrams
In evaluating the effectiveness of proxy firewall diagrams, one can uncover significant differences in architectural design and functionality that impact network security and performance. A comparative analysis reveals how various designs emphasize distinct aspects of traffic management and protection.
Here are three important considerations when analyzing proxy firewall diagrams:
- Architecture Types: Understand the difference between forward and reverse proxies. Forward proxies handle requests from clients to external servers, while reverse proxies manage requests directed to internal servers. This distinction affects how traffic is filtered and secured.
- Key Components: Examine the inclusion of essential elements, like proxy servers, client devices, external networks, and destination servers. Each component plays a role in the overall network security strategy, and their interactions must be clearly depicted.
- Functionality Emphasis: Look for diagrams that highlight specific functions, such as access control, content filtering, and logging capabilities. These features are vital for understanding the security measures implemented within the network.
Discussion on Proxy Server Functionality and Design
Operating as intermediaries, proxy servers play a crucial role in managing the flow of data between clients and servers. By facilitating requests and responses, they enhance performance and optimize content delivery.
Different types of proxy servers, such as forward proxies, reverse proxies, and caching proxies, serve unique functions, including user anonymity and load balancing.
Caching proxies, for instance, store frequently accessed content, reducing latency and bandwidth usage, which greatly improves overall network performance.
Security features are also critical in proxy server design. Access controls, SSL termination, and content filtering protect against unauthorized access and malicious content, guaranteeing a secure data exchange environment.
Moreover, proxy servers incorporate robust monitoring and logging capabilities, enabling you to analyze user activity and traffic patterns. This functionality aids in performance optimization and helps identify potential security threats.
Understanding these elements is crucial for effective proxy server implementation. By leveraging the capabilities of proxy servers, organizations can enhance user experience, guarantee data security, and streamline network operations, making them a cornerstone of modern network architecture.
Market Analysis of Proxy Servers and Diagrams
The global proxy server market is poised for significant growth, driven by escalating demands for data security and privacy. With a projected CAGR of over 10% from 2021 to 2026, organizations are increasingly turning to proxies for content delivery, enhancing both performance and user experience.
Businesses are leveraging proxy servers for load balancing, efficiently distributing traffic across multiple servers to optimize resource utilization. The rise of web scraping has also fueled demand, as companies utilize proxies to gather competitive intelligence without facing access restrictions from target websites.
High anonymity proxies are gaining traction, providing enhanced security through effective IP address masking, addressing growing online privacy concerns.
Moreover, the shift toward remote work and cloud-based solutions has propelled the adoption of Proxy as a Service (PaaS). This model streamlines management and reduces infrastructure costs, making it an attractive option for many organizations.
As you analyze the market, consider how these trends are shaping the proxy server landscape, particularly in the context of data security, performance optimization, and the increasing emphasis on privacy. Understanding these dynamics will help you navigate the evolving proxy server ecosystem effectively.